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

Model Making In Architecture

The importance of model making in architecture could be thought to have reduced in recent years. With the introduction of new and innovative architecture design technology, is there still a place for model making in architecture? Stanton Williams, director at Stirling Prize-winning practice, Gavin Henderson, believes that it’s more important than ever.

Kinds of Childcare Options

There are lots of forms of childcare solutions, each catering to various age ranges and schedules. Some of the most common kinds of child care choices feature:

  1. Daycare Centers: Daycare centers are services that provide maintain children of numerous many years, usually from infancy to preschool. These facilities tend to be certified and regulated because of the condition, making sure they meet particular requirements for security, cleanliness, and staff qualifications. Daycare facilities offer organized tasks, dishes, and supervision for the kids in a bunch setting.

  1. Family childcare Homes: Family childcare homes are small, home-based child care facilities operate by one caregiver or a tiny set of caregivers. These providers offer a more customized and family-like environment for children, with less kids in attention versus daycare facilities. Family childcare domiciles may offer flexible hours and prices, making them a well known choice for parents who require much more individualized maintain the youngster.

  1. Preschools: Preschools are academic institutions that provide early youth training for children typically between your ages of 2 to five years old. These programs give attention to preparing children for preschool by launching all of them to basic educational principles, social skills, and psychological development. Preschools usually operate on a school-year schedule and gives part-time or full-time options for moms and dads.

  1. Pre and post class products: pre and post school programs are made to supply look after school-aged kids through the hours before and after the standard college time. These programs offer a variety of activities, research help, and guidance for children while parents are at work. Before and after college programs are usually provided by schools, neighborhood centers, or exclusive companies.

  1. Nanny or Au set: Nannies and au pairs are individuals who offer in-home child care solutions for families. Nannies are often experienced experts who offer full-time maintain children in the family's home, while au pairs tend to be teenagers from foreign nations which stay with all the family members and offer cultural trade alongside childcare. Nannies and au pairs provide personalized attention and flexibility in scheduling for moms and dads.

Factors to Consider When Choosing Child Care

When choosing child care towards you, it is vital to consider several factors to ensure that you discover an excellent and ideal selection for your child. A number of the important aspects to think about feature:

  1. Licensing and Accreditation: It is essential to select a licensed and approved childcare supplier, because means that the center fulfills specific requirements for security, sanitation, staff qualifications, and program quality. Certification and certification indicate that supplier features encountered a rigorous inspection procedure and it is committed to maintaining high standards of attention.

  1. Workforce Qualifications and Training: The skills and instruction of staff on child care center are necessary in providing high quality look after children. Search for providers who've trained and experienced caregivers, including staff that certified in CPR and first aid. Staff-to-child ratios will also be important, while they determine the degree of attention and supervision that all child gets.

  1. Curriculum and plan strategies: Consider the curriculum and system tasks offered by the little one treatment supplier, because they perform a significant role in development and understanding of your kid. Choose programs that offer age-appropriate activities, educational options, and opportunities for socialization. A well-rounded curriculum that includes play, art, songs, and outside time can donate to your child's overall development.

  1. Safety and health Policies: make certain that the little one care supplier has strict safety and health guidelines in position to protect the well-being of your son or daughter. Seek services that follow correct hygiene methods, have actually protected entry and exit treatments, and keep a clear and child-friendly environment. Inquire about emergency procedures, disease policies, and how the supplier handles accidents or situations.

  1. Parent Involvement and Communication: Choose a young child care provider that motivates parent involvement and maintains available interaction with families. Choose providers offering opportunities for moms and dads to be involved in tasks, activities, and conferences, also regular updates on your own kid's progress and wellbeing. A good cooperation between parents and caregivers can cause a confident and supporting child care experience.
